The annual Unconference brings together the CIS Ontario community—educators and administrators with a wide range of experience—to learn from one another. It’s a powerful opportunity to accelerate thinking, share practice, and explore new ideas collaboratively.

Strand facilitators play a critical role, guiding dialogue around four topics of shared interest, pre-selected and voted on by participants. Conversations might explore the integration of design thinking, emerging and experiential technologies, or digital portfolios.

What sets the Unconference apart is its commitment to a collective output of learning. Insights and ideas generated through these conversations are captured and shared with the broader CIS Ontario community through post-conference infographics and session materials. The goal is not only to spark discussion, but to surface new opportunities that enhance the student experience. Explore past Impact Reports and Unconference resources to see this work in action.
